Rockwood Resort Motel · Hospitality Property For Sale · 31 Rooms

Investment Highlights

  • Owner is considering Seller Financing to a qualified Buyer.
  • Strong performing property located near the famous Bagnell Dam, in the Lake of the Ozarks area.
  • Built in 1953 & major renovations completed from 2021 - 2023.
  • High cash flow property. Excellent for an Owner Operator. Spacious & newly remodeled Manager's Quarters.
  • Located in Missouri's most popular lake destination. Only place available for lodging on the Bagnell Dam Strip!
  • 18.48% Cap Rate at list price. Based on 2023 revenues.
